Faizan Zaki correctly spelled the French-derived word “éclaircissement”, synonymous with enlightenment, to win the 2025 Scripps National Spelling Bee in the US.

The 13-year-old from Texas outlasted eight other finalists and defeated last year’s champion, Sarvadnya Kadam, to claim the title and take home the $52,500 prize.

Zaki lost to Kadam in 2024 during a tiebreaker rapid-elimination round.
